The Event Day Check-In tool provides real time access to participant data, allowing you to check in registered participants, manage merchandise pickups, assign bib numbers, and even register new participants on event day.
***Please note that because this page pulls real-time data, it does require a connection to WiFi or cell service.***
To find Event Day Registration instructions, go here: Event Day Registration
To use the Event Day Check-in tool, log in to your Event Director account, and select your event.
On the left-hand side, select Registration Data, then Event Day Check-In.
Admin Settings/ Adding Volunteer Access
Under the Admin tab, you can customize your check-in view:
-
Choose which participant details to display (e.g., team name, phone number, custom questions).
-
Enable volunteer access:
-
Toggle Allow Volunteer Access to generate a check-in link for volunteers. The volunteers can follow the URL created to check-in participants
-
Volunteers can then check in participants without full admin access.
-
You can set or revoke access at any time.

Participant Check-In
-
Search participants by name, team, email, bib number, or confirmation number.
-
Or, scan the participant’s QR code using your device’s camera.
-
View participant details, including waiver status.
-
If waivers are incomplete, click Email Waiver to send a signing link.
-
-
Assign a bib by entering the number in the Bib field, then click Check In.
-
Mark any merchandise as picked up, if applicable.
-
If cash payments are enabled, enter the cash amount received and mark the participant as paid.
You can use this tool to check people in who have registered online using a credit card or (if enabled) intend to pay for their event-day entry with cash.
If the registrant paid with cash, you’ll see a field you can use to enter the amount of payment they’re submitting as well as mark their entry as paid.
If the participant has already paid for their entry online, you’ll see a button to check them in.
In both cases, you’ll be able to assign them a bib number when you check them in.

Marking Participants as "Finished"
After the event, return to the Event Day Check-In page to mark participants as “Finished” when they return safely:
-
Search the participant.
-
Click Finished instead of Check In.
